    community.atlassian.com - Restructuring work—especially when priorities change—is a common part of project management. Now it’s faster and more intuitive in the All work tab.
    You can now reparent work items from the list view. Select (drag and drop) a task under a new parent from your list. No need to jump to another screen or lose track of what you’re doing.

    community.atlassian.com - We’re releasing new columns that will enable you to filter out archived or deleted Jira projects, group by issue type hierarchies, and more!
    These columns will be available in both Atlassian Analytics and in data shares. We’ll gradually roll out the new columns over the next week.

    community.atlassian.com - Last year, we introduced a new work item search experience, known as the ‘new issue search’. We will soon be phasing out the old work item search experience.
    Why the Change?
    The new work item search is modern, faster, and easier-to-use. It’ll enhance performance and your Jira navigation experience. Key benefits are outlined in our previous community post and include:
    Faster Performance: Quicker load times and less delay.
    Better User Experience: A more intuitive interface.
    New Features: Access to advanced tools for managing work items that the old navigator didn’t have.

    community.atlassian.com - This announcement is relevant to you if you're using the fields "Epic Link" and "Parent Link" in:
    Custom scripts that use Jira REST API
    The Marketplace apps installed in your Jira
    The deprecation of Epic link, parent link, and other related fields in REST APIs is now extended:
    Parent Link will be removed on 13 June 2025
    Epic Link will be removed on 13 September 2025
    These fields have already been removed from webhooks and change history.
    Please ensure your custom scripts or Marketplace apps no longer reference these fields. Use the field "Parent" instead.

    community.atlassian.com - Crowd 6.3 brings a series of under-the-hood security improvements and supported platform updates to keep systems secure, modern, and compatible :
    Secret storage and encryption improvements
    REST API access with OAuth2 3LO, UPM signature check
    Added support for SQL Server 2022 and Java 21
    Deprecated support for SQL Server2017, MySQL 8.0 and Java 17
     
    For more details, check out the release notes and upgrade notes.
